Kishori Pednekar (born 25 December 1962) is an Indian politician.

She was the Mayor of Mumbai, between 2019 and 2022.[2]

She worked as a nurse earlier on and once again in 2020, this time to motivate other healthcare workers during COVID-19 pandemic in India.[3][4]
